WebMay 14, 2024 · Walking Benefits for Legs. Using the example of a 185-pound person, it would take about 10 workouts, walking at 3.5 mph for 60 minutes, to burn the equivalent of 1 pound of body fat. This doesn't factor in the muscle gained by walking, which will vary from person to person based on gender, age and intensity level. WebAug 25, 2024 · 5. It boosts immune function.
